Best Time to Visit Uyuni Salt Flats
Wet Time (December - April): Creates a stunning reflective mirror impact. Dry Year (May - November): Practical experience the vast, white salt crust.

Major Sights at Uyuni Flats Bolivia
- Train Cemetery: Examine deserted locomotives from Bolivia’s mining period.
- Isla Incahuasi: A cactus-coated island in the course of the salt flats.
Salt Lodges: Remain in distinctive lodging constructed solely of salt. Laguna Colorada: A hanging pink lake residence to flamingos.
